What to do in Strood, England, United Kingdom
Strood, located in the southeastern English county of Kent, is a charming town with plenty of history and culture. This small town is a hidden gem in Kent, with tourist attractions that are both enjoyable and unique. Here is a list of some of the top tourist attractions to visit when in Strood.
Riverside Country Park
Riverside Country Park is located on the banks of the River Medway and offers stunning views of the river and its surrounding countryside. It has a wide range of activities to entertain all visitors, including bird-watching, hiking, and cycling trails. The park also features a play area, picnic areas, and bbq facilities for families and groups.
The Temple Manor
The Temple Manor is a medieval manor house owned by the Knights Templar, an order of knights during the medieval period that played a crucial role in both religious and military history. It is located in Strood, and visitors can view the ruins of this once-grand estate, including the Great Hall, which is still standing. The manor is considered one of the top tourist attractions of Strood.
St. Nicholas Church
This church is the most recognizable building in Strood, as it is located in the center of the town. St. Nicholas Church has an impressive history and architectural heritage, dating back to the medieval period. It is a must-visit attraction for those interested in religious history, architecture, and British culture.
Halling Church
This church is located on the outskirts of Strood and is a popular attraction for tourists visiting the area. Halling Church is an old and quaint church dating back to the 12th century. It features some impressive stained-glass windows, and is a peaceful and quiet location that visitors can browse through in their own time.
Enjoy the local Pubs
Visitors to Strood can explore the local pubs, as this town is known for an abundance of great England-style pubs. Enjoy some locally brewed beers, classic English style cuisine, and live music or comedy at the various pubs dotted around town.
